The Hidden Cost of 'Cheaper' Gas Suppliers

In 2022, I compared costs across 8 vendors for our hydrogen supply. Vendor A quoted $4,200 annually. Air Products quoted $5,800. I almost went with Vendor A until I calculated TCO:

  • Vendor A charged $350 for cylinder rental (not mentioned in the quote)
  • Vendor A charged $175 per emergency delivery (we had 3 in year one)
  • Vendor A's gas purity was 99.5% vs Air Products' 99.99%—that 0.49% difference caused 2 production halts
  • Each halt cost about $1,200 in downtime and rework

The real cost of Vendor A: $4,200 + $1,050 (cylinder fees) + $525 (emergency deliveries) + $2,400 (downtime) = $8,175. Air Products' $5,800 quote included everything. That's a 29% difference hidden in fine print.

That doesn't mean Air Products is always the right choice. Three caveats:

  1. For non-critical applications (like general shielding gas for basic welding), budget suppliers can work fine. The quality premium has diminishing returns.
  2. For one-time projects, the setup fees and minimum order quantities might outweigh long-term benefits.
  3. Geographic coverage matters. Air Products' strength in hydrogen and membrane technology is real, but their service density varies by region.

Basically, the decision comes down to one question: does gas quality directly affect your product quality? If yes, pay the premium. If no, shop around. Simple.
